What to Expect During the Tour
Once you arrive at the designated meeting point — either Ruka Safaris Safarihouse or your chosen pickup location — you’ll meet your guide, who will fit you with a helmet, a life jacket, and your floating suit. The safety briefing, lasting about 45 minutes, is detailed enough to make everyone feel confident. Here, your guide will go over safety tips, explain how the floating suits work, and answer any questions.
Following the briefing, the guided tour begins. Over the next 75 minutes, you’ll drift downstream in your floating suit, feeling completely dry and weightless. The suits are specially designed to keep you dry, which is a huge bonus — no worries about getting wet or chilly. During your float, you’ll enjoy the gentle sounds of the flowing river and the constant backdrop of birdsong. Many reviewers have remarked on how soothing and almost meditative the experience is.
As you approach the end of your float, you’ll be guided to the riverside, where a warm hot drink awaits you. This moment of warmth and reflection is often highlighted as a favorite part of the experience, giving you time to unwind and share your impressions with fellow adventurers.
The Itinerary Breakdown
- Starting Point: Pick your preferred location, such as Ruka Village, Ruka Valley, or other specified stops. The activity begins with a safety briefing, which sets the tone for a relaxed, secure adventure.
- Safety Briefing: Lasting around 45 minutes, this ensures everyone understands how to navigate the float comfortably and safely.
- Guided Tour: The main event lasts approximately 75 minutes, during which you’ll drift gently along the river, taking in the peaceful surroundings.
- End Point: The float concludes at one of five drop-off locations, where you can unwind with a hot drink and soak in the natural tranquility.

Who Should Consider This Tour?

This float is ideal for travelers seeking a gentle, scenic outdoor experience that doesn’t require physical effort. It’s perfect for people who love nature sounds and quiet moments, or those who want to try something unique in Finland without the risk of getting wet or cold. No swimming skills are necessary, but participants should be comfortable in water and over 160 cm tall.
However, it’s not suitable for pregnant women, individuals with back or heart problems, or non-swimmers. If you’re after adrenaline-filled activities, this might not fit the bill, but if calm, nature-focused experiences appeal to you, this is a lovely choice.
